WATER POLO
WATER POLO
1st Team
Back row : C Slater , L Robinson , N Booysen , E Hodgson , M Ford Front row : G Lesur , K Lovell-Green , D Jones , Mr D Sheriff ( coach ), L Johnson ( captain ), R Williamson , J van der Linde
The 2016 water polo season was set to be an exciting one as we had been invited back to the KES Tournament in the first term , after sitting out in 2015 . The team showed great enthusiasm and , being a very young team , was anxious and excited . The first term started with regular games against local KZN schools building to the tour at the end of the season . The team was unable to pick up a win , but showed promise .
At KES the team were up against some tough schools from around the country and , for all the boys , this was a tournament none of them had been to before . As a result , their inexperience showed but with every game they grew as players and as a team . L Lenz , K Raw and L Robinson , only in Third Form , showed courage and character , taking on bigger and stronger players .
The third term and pre-season for water polo did not start as we might have hoped . The pool developed a crack which had to be repaired . As a result the boys missed out on three weeks of training and this showed in their fitness levels as they were able to come out firing but then slowly faded away . This did not stop the team from working hard in preparation for the Clifton and SACS Tournaments that would be played at the end of the third term . With captain L Johnson being the only Sixth Former left in the team , it was time for the youngsters to gain some experience . The tournament was not a success in terms of results , but the experience gained was immense . D Jones showed great strength and skill in the hole and R Williamson ’ s accuracy from long range shots helped the team in scoring goals . These two carried this form through to the SACS Tournament .
The fourth term was difficult , with three of the starting seven team members having to sit out the remainder of the year with injuries . This term saw us play in the Top Ten KZN Schools ’ Tournament . The final game of the tournament was a nail-biting encounter against Thomas More . The game eventually ended in a 4-4 draw . During the rest of the term , the team picked up a very convincing win over St Charles .
The team worked to improve College water polo and I was very excited to see how they grew as a team and as individual players .
Player Critique :
L Johnson ( captain ): He showed great commitment and leadership in the team and kept the team spirit high . He is an excellent player and , although he did not play to his full potential , he added great value in the pool .
J van Tonder : He showed good speed and enthusiasm in the team . He has a very good shot which I wish he had made use of more often .
D Herman : A fine goalkeeper who has immense talent . He was a wall in the goals and could find any player in the pool with a pin-point accurate pass . We look forward to a bright future for this young man .
V du Plessis : He showed great strength in the pool and often caught defenders unaware , as he is left-handed . With a powerful and accurate shot , he excelled in the hole . Unfortunately , owing to a rugby injury his water polo season was cut short .
A Kostakis : A talented young man who never gave up and learned from every game . He was never afraid to try something new .
C Glover : He is a natural leader in all sports and this showed in the pool . Being a very strong player , he defended extremely well at the back .
D Jones : A very talented player who grew with every game . He was a force to be reckoned with on attack . He also showed great leadership qualities and I look forward to coaching him again in 2017 .
N Booysen : A player with great skill and ability in the water . He was unlucky to have to undergo knee surgery , but he is an exciting player who will reach great heights in the future .
J van der Linde : One of the quickest in the team , he used his speed to his advantage and possessed a powerful shot which was devastating when accurate . He tends to become excitable and must learn to keep his composure . He shows great promise for the future .
K Lovell-Greene : A very clever player who was never afraid to ask for better and easier ways to do things and to use them in the pool . He was unlucky that his season was cut short owing to a shoulder injury .
